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port Overview

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port traces its roots back to the early days of commercial aviation in the Rio Grande Valley. Originally established as Brownsville Municipal Airport, it played a historic role in the development of Pan American Airways, which had significant operations in the area during the pioneering era of flight. Today, the airport is owned by the City of Brownsville and operates as a public-use, joint civil-military facility, sharing runways with the Brownsville/South Padre Island Air National Guard Station .

The official name reflects its dual role as a gateway to both the historic city of Brownsville and the resort destination of South Padre Island. The airport is located approximately 6 miles east of downtown Brownsville and about 22 miles from the causeway leading to South Padre Island. With a single passenger terminal and three runways, the airport accommodates both commercial airliners and general aviation aircraft. Recent growth has pushed annual passenger numbers toward the 300,000 mark, driven by new route additions and increased business travel to the SpaceX Starbase facility at Boca Chica .

Security Wait Times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port

One of the most significant advantages of flying from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port is the remarkably short security wait times. The airport operates a single TSA checkpoint that services the entire terminal. Because of the manageable passenger volume and efficient staffing, the average wait time hovers around five to ten minutes .

During peak travel periods, which typically align with early morning departures between 5:00 AM and 7:00 AM, wait times can stretch to approximately 15 minutes. The busiest days are generally Monday mornings and Friday afternoons, coinciding with business travel and weekend getaways. Winter Texan season (November through March) sees a slight uptick in passenger volume, but even then, lines move swiftly. TSA PreCheck is available at the main checkpoint, offering an expedited lane for eligible travelers. CLEAR is not currently offered at this airport.

Flight Routes and Airlines at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port

Several major and low-cost carriers connect the Rio Grande Valley to the world via key hub airports. American Airlines provides multiple daily flights to Dallas/Fort Worth International Airport (DFW), offering global connectivity through its largest hub. United Airlines operates frequent service to George Bush Intercontinental Airport (IAH) in Houston, linking Brownsville to United's extensive domestic and international network .

Frontier Airlines provides low-cost service to Denver International Airport (DEN) and seasonal routes to other destinations. In an exciting development, Breeze Airways launched year-round, nonstop service to Orlando International Airport (MCO) operating on Mondays and Fridays. This route marks the first direct connection between Brownsville and a major Florida leisure destination, with introductory fares starting at $79 one-way .

Parking at Brownsville South Padre Island International Airport

Parking at this airport is straightforward and notably affordable compared to national averages. The main Long-Term Parking lot is located immediately across the driveway from the terminal entrance. It is a fenced, well-lit lot that is open from 3:45 AM to midnight. The daily rate is $5 USD, making it one of the most reasonably priced airport parking facilities in Texas .

For travelers who will be away for a month or more, an Extended Parking permit program is available. The monthly rate is $60 USD. Customers who purchase 11 months of parking receive the 12th month free. Permits must be purchased in person at the Airport Administration office during regular business hours (Monday through Friday, 8:30 AM to 12:00 PM and 1:00 PM to 4:30 PM, excluding holidays) .

Electric vehicle charging stations are not currently installed in the public parking lots, though airport improvement plans continue to evaluate adding this amenity.

Local Weather and Best Time to Visit Brownsville

Brownsville enjoys a humid subtropical climate with very mild winters and long, hot summers. Average high temperatures range from 70°F (21°C) in January to 96°F (35°C) in August. The region receives ample sunshine year-round, making it a popular escape for those fleeing northern winters.

The best time to visit is from November to April. During these months, humidity is low, temperatures are pleasant, and the region hosts numerous festivals, including Charro Days Fiesta in February. Summer visits (June through September) are hot but offer the best beach weather for swimming and water activities on South Padre Island. Travelers should be aware that hurricane season officially runs from June 1 to November 30; while direct hits are rare, tropical weather can occasionally impact flight schedules.

About the City

Brownsville is a city of rich history and vibrant bi-cultural identity. Founded as a fort during the Mexican-American War, it sits directly on the banks of the Rio Grande, opposite its sister city Matamoros, Tamaulipas. With a population of nearly 200,000, it is the largest city in the Lower Rio Grande Valley and a major hub for international trade, education, and space exploration.

Local cuisine is defined by the region's unique "Tex-Mex" and authentic Northern Mexican traditions. Visitors should not miss breakfast tacos from a local Stripes convenience store (a true local ritual) or a sit-down meal at Vera's Backyard Bar-B-Q for traditional barbacoa. The Gladys Porter Zoo is consistently ranked among the best small zoos in the nation. With the recent growth of SpaceX and the University of Texas Rio Grande Valley, Brownsville offers a compelling blend of old-world charm and new-space innovation, making it a fascinating base for exploring Deep South Texas.
